Roughly 2% of lookups against the internal resolver are timing out, causing sporadic connection errors in downstream services — notably the billing workers, which retry aggressively and may amplify load. The pattern suggests either resolver cache churn after the recent node replacement or an MTU issue on the new overlay network. Please verify resolver pod health first, then check packet fragmentation counters before restarting anything. Detailed diagnostics and the mitigation checklist are maintained on the page below.

operations page: https://confluence.zemvarlabs.internal/projects/display/browse/display/8963

## Support

Mintgale's currency conversion uses banker's rounding at four decimal places internally, truncating to two only at display time. Reviewers: any change to `ConvertRate` must preserve this ordering, or cumulative drift appears in multi-leg conversions. Run the `rounding-drift` test suite before approving. For questions about the rounding policy or suspected drift regressions, contact the payments correctness team.

alerts address for kafof-bagag: kasael@olvarqdyn.corp

## Validator Plugins: Env Vars

Quick notes for on-call: the Checkwright plugin loader scans the path in `CHECKWRIGHT_PLUGIN_DIR` and refuses unsigned bundles unless `CHECKWRIGHT_ALLOW_UNSIGNED=1` (don't do this in prod). Third-party validator bundles come from the Plugmart registry, which needs auth. Pop the registry token into the env file right after the plugin dir line.

secret setting of tajof-bahif: COURIER_KEY3=65d

## Step 4: Apply the cache fixes

Following the stale-cache postmortem on Quillhopper, this step tightens TTLs and turns on version-stamped keys so we never serve week-old listings again. Run the migration script before the canary, not after — order matters here, as the postmortem made painfully clear. Once it finishes, the old cache namespace can be dropped. The values the script should leave in place are the following.

config for tagaf-bawif:
[norok]
host = norok.ordinworks.local
user = norok_svc
database = norok_prod